Core State Preconception Health Indicators
Women Aged 18 to 44
E1 Percentage who currently smoke everyday or some days

  Total Yes No
  N % N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%)
Total   784 100.0 133 15.0 12.4- 18.1 651 85.0 81.9- 87.6
Race / Ethnicity                  
  White, Non-Hispanic 455 100.0 100 19.2 15.4- 23.6 355 80.8 76.4- 84.6
  African American, Non-Hispanic 170 100.0 20 10.6 6.4- 17.1 150 89.4 82.9- 93.6
  American Indian, Non-Hispanic 14 100.0 5 38.3 12.9- 72.2 9 61.7 27.8- 87.1
  Other Race, Non-Hispanic 34 100.0 3 7.6 2.2- 23.1 31 92.4 76.9- 97.8
  Latino/Hispanic 111 100.0 5 4.9 1.9- 12.2 106 95.1 87.8- 98.1
Education                  
  No Schooling through Grade 8 (Elementary) 27 100.0 7 39.3 19.3- 63.8 20 60.7 36.2- 80.7
  Grades 9 through 11 (Some High School) 43 100.0 13 23.9 12.8- 40.2 30 76.1 59.8- 87.2
  Grades 12 or GED (High School Graduate) 158 100.0 36 19.6 13.6- 27.4 122 80.4 72.6- 86.4
  College 1 year to 3 years (Some College or Technical school) 245 100.0 47 14.0 10.2- 18.8 198 86.0 81.2- 89.8
  College 4 years or more (College Graduate) 317 100.0 31 7.8 5.1- 11.7 286 92.2 88.3- 94.9
Age                  
  18-24 155 100.0 16 8.4 4.7- 14.5 139 91.6 85.5- 95.3
  25-30 190 100.0 29 17.2 11.7- 24.4 161 82.8 75.6- 88.3
  31-40 328 100.0 65 17.3 13.1- 22.5 263 82.7 77.5- 86.9
  41-44 117 100.0 24 17.9 11.1- 27.6 93 82.1 72.4- 88.9

Source: 2018 North Carolina BRFSS
PLEASE NOTE: Due to changes in the weighting methodology and other factors, results from 2018 are NOT comparable to 2010 and earlier years.
